NHS Pharmacy First Clinical Pathways Data
The service, which launched on 31 January 2024, allows community pharmacies to offer advice to patients and supply NHS medicines (where clinically appropriate) to treat 7 common health conditions (clinical pathways) without a prescription from a GP…
